## Artifact Signing — SDK Parity Notes (Weekly Sync)

Kestrel SDK for Android reached parity with the Swift client this sprint: offline queueing, batched telemetry, and retry semantics now match. Both SDKs ship as signed artifacts from the same pipeline. Remaining gap: background sync throttling, targeted next sprint. Verify both release bundles before tagging. Both artifacts validate against the shared signing key below.

signing key of kawig-fafog = bky19_6Fypv1qws7J8qJtaYjX

Postmortem timeline — Quillbase ORM refactor. 14:02: Marta deployed the new mapping layer for the `ledgerline` service, replacing hand-written SQL adapters. 14:09: latency alarms fired as lazy-loading fell back to per-row queries. 14:17: rollback initiated; the legacy adapter was restored from the previous artifact. 14:31: full recovery confirmed. Security note: no credentials were logged during the incident, and query parameters remained bound throughout. The failing deployment can be cross-referenced using the trace token below.

pipeline stamp: htk9_608b8770b

MEMO — Department Heads Only

Re: Ostvale Region Expansion

Board approved entry into the Ostvale corridor effective Q3. Site scouting begins next month; Darla Quench leads logistics, Piet Marren handles recruitment. Budgets are frozen at current levels until the regional plan is ratified. Do not discuss externally. Hiring freezes elsewhere remain in force. Questions go to the expansion steering group. The confidential planning note follows below.

internal memo for tagef-hadup: Gross margin on Ulaath came in at 15 percent against a plan of 5 percent. Only 7 of the 120 pilot accounts renewed Ulaath, so a churn review is set for October 15.

## Moving master copies to Pennygate Print

Quick rules for the dispatch desk: master copies never go by regular post — they're the only clean versions we have. Use the rigid folio case, not envelopes, and keep them flat. One run per day, no combining with other deliveries. Get a signature at the print shop counter and bring the receipt back to dispatch. The courier hand-over instruction sits just below this line.

drop instructions, hahip-badug: the quenox ralath courier leaves the kaseth fraiel rusiel tameth belys istdor ralion giliel ledger at gate 7830 under passcode 165413